Ingredients for Chicken Stuffed Crescent Rolls Recipe – Easy & Delicious

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Boneless, Skinless Chicken Breasts: Use about 2-3 chicken breasts, which can be cooked and shredded for optimal flavor and texture.
  • Cream Cheese: Softened cream cheese adds creaminess and helps bind the filling together; feel free to use low-fat options.
  • Shredded Cheese: A blend of cheddar and mozzarella works wonders here; choose your favorite cheese for added flavor.
  • Crescent Roll Dough: Store-bought dough makes this recipe super easy; just grab two rolls from the refrigerated section.
  • Garlic Powder: Adds depth of flavor; fresh garlic could also work if you prefer that punchy taste.
  • Onion Powder: A pinch enhances the overall taste without overwhelming the dish.

For a little extra kick:

  • Hot Sauce: Optional but recommended if you’re feeling adventurous! Just a few drops can elevate the flavor profile.

How to Make Chicken Stuffed Crescent Rolls Recipe – Easy & Delicious

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

First things first—pre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). While it’s warming up, line a baking sheet with parchment paper or spray it with nonstick cooking spray.

Step 2: Cook and Shred Your Chicken

In a medium saucepan over medium heat, cook your chicken breasts until they’re no longer pink in the center (about 15-20 minutes). Remove them from heat and let them cool slightly before shredding.

Step 3: Mix It All Together

In a large bowl, combine shredded chicken, softened cream cheese, shredded c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, and hot sauce (if using). Stir until everything is well incorporated—this will be your mouthwatering filling!

Step 4: Roll Out Your Crescents

Open those tubes of crescent roll dough—watch out for that satisfying pop! Unroll each triangle onto your prepared baking sheet.

Step 5: Fill ‘Em Up

Spoon about two tablespoons of your chicken mixture onto each triangle’s wider end. Gently roll them up starting from that side until you reach the pointy end. Pinch any seams closed so none of that deliciousness escapes during baking.

Step 6: Bake Until Golden

Place your stuffed rolls in the preheated oven and bake for about 12-15 minutes or until they’re golden brown. The smell will make you wish you could teleport right into your kitchen!

Storing & Reheating

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. To reheat, pop them in the oven at 350°F until warmed through for that fresh-baked taste.

Chef's Helpful Tips

  • Always use a meat thermometer to ensure your chicken reaches 165°F for safety and juiciness.
  • Squeeze some lemon juice into the filling for a fresh zing of flavor.
  • Don’t rush the baking time; let them get nice and golden brown!

FAQs:

What is the best way to store Chicken Stuffed Crescent Rolls?

To store Chicken Stuffed Crescent Rolls, allow them to cool completely after baking. Place them in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to three days. If you want to keep them longer, consider freezing them. Wrap each roll tightly in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e bag. They can last up to two months in the freezer. When ready to eat, simply reheat in the oven or microwave until warm.

Chicken Stuffed Crescent Rolls

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 8 rolls 1x
  • Category: Appetizer/Main
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ups cooked, shredded boneless skinless chicken breasts
  • 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 2 cans (8 oz each) crescent roll dough
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• Optional: 1 tsp hot sauce

Instructions

  1. 1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. 2. In a bowl, mix shredded chicken, cream cheese, c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, and hot sauce until well combined.
  3. 3. Unroll the crescent roll dough and separate it into triangles.
  4. 4. Place about two tablespoons of the chicken mixture on the wide end of each triangle. Roll tightly from the wide end to the pointy end and pinch seams to seal.
  5. 5.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until golden brown.
